Welcome to the Cambridge Africa Together Conference 2026!


Get your tickers now for a bold Cambridge forum on leadership, innovation, and Africa in the Age of Disruption.

Join us on 22–23 May 2026 at the Cambridge Union for the Africa Together Conference 2026, a two-day gathering exploring this year’s theme: Africa in the Age of Disruption.

Hosted at the Cambridge Union and brought to you by the Cambridge Africa Society, ATC 2026 is a University of Cambridge conference convening students, scholars, policymakers, founders, investors, creatives, and emerging leaders from across Africa and the diaspora.

Across two dynamic days, we will examine how the continent is navigating geopolitical shifts, technological acceleration, economic volatility, climate pressures, and demographic change — and how these disruptions are creating new opportunities for strategic reinvention and leadership.

Attendees can expect high-level plenary conversations, thought-provoking panel discussions, interactive roundtables, and curated networking spaces designed to foster meaningful exchange across sectors and disciplines. The conference is not only a forum for ideas, but a platform for connection, collaboration, and forward-looking dialogue.

Whether you are a student seeking insight, a professional engaging African markets, a policymaker shaping strategy, or an entrepreneur building the future, ATC 2026 offers a space to engage critically and contribute to conversations shaping Africa’s next chapter.
